To clean the fuel tank
1) Empty the fuel tank into an approved
gasoline (petrol) container.
2) Pour a small amount of suitable sol-
vent in the tank. Reinstall the cap and
shake the tank. Drain the solvent
completely.
To clean the fuel filter
1) Remove the screws holding the fuel
hose joint assembly . Pull the assem-
bly out of the tank.
2) Clean the filter (located on the end of
the suction pipe) in a suitable clean-
ing solvent. Allow the filter to dry.
3) Replace the gasket with a new one.
Reinstall the fuel hose joint assembly
and tighten the screws firmly.

INSPECTING AND REPLACING
ANODE(S)
Yamaha outboard motor is protected
from corrosion by a sacrificial anode(s).
Check the anode(s) periodically. Remove
the scales from surfaces of the anode(s).
For the inspection and replacement of the
anode(s), consult a Yamaha dealer.
cC
Do not paint the anode(s), for this would
render it ineffective
